Arrival Story:
For years my daughter begged us for a puppy, and finally, one Christmas we decided to let her have one. He wasn't ready to come home on Christmas Day, so we wrapped up a big box with a doggie bed, doggie toys, and such, and a picture of the puppy. She was surprised to say the least. 3 weeks later, he came home. He has been a dear member of our family ever since.
